Class ThreadMemberFlagsBitField

Hierarchy

Constructors

Properties

bitfield: number
Flags: typeof ThreadMemberFlags

Methods

  • Returns IterableIterator<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ages">

  • Parameters

    • Rest ...bits: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>[]

    Returns BitField<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>

  • Parameters

    • bit: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>

    Returns boolean

  • Parameters

    • bit: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>

    Returns boolean

  • Returns Readonly<BitField<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>>

  • Parameters

    • bit: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>

    Returns boolean

  • Parameters

    • bits: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>
    • Rest ...hasParams: readonly unknown[]

    Returns ("H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ages")[]

  • Parameters

    • Rest ...bits: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>[]

    Returns BitField<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>

  • Parameters

    • Rest ...hasParams: readonly unknown[]

    Returns Record<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", boolean>

  • Parameters

    • Rest ...hasParams: readonly unknown[]

    Returns ("H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ages")[]

  • Returns number

  • Returns number

  • Parameters

    • Optional bit: BitFieldResolvable<"HasInteracted" | "AllMessages" | "OnlyMentions" | "NoMessages", number>

    Returns number

Generated using TypeDoc